NABCEP Certification for Solar Professionals

NABCEP certification is the credential everyone in the solar industry wants to have. Some states require NABCEP certification for installers to be able to access incentive programs or be added to their preferred vendor list.
 

Most people start by taking a 40-hour NABCEP Entry Level Exam course. This is a valuable credential when combined with experience in the building industry, makes you stand out as a knowledgable professional. Once you qualify to sit for the full certification exam, the 40-hour training you took will count toward the education requirement.
 

Once you become a NABCEP certified installer, you will also be required to complete continuing education.
